Well.. i just bought a Sony Vaio VGN-FW448JB with a T6500 cpu, and just finished the transplant of my old P8600 cpu from my Dell Inspiron 1545, and can confirm that IT WORKS.

as for painting everything.. i disassembled it, sanded everything down, and painted it using Tamiya Gunmetal TS-38 paint and used Testors Dullcote 1260 for the flat look.
